Hyannis (HYA) to Dorval (YUL)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Cape Cod Gateway Airport (HYA) in Hyannis, United States to Montréal / Pierre Elliott Trudeau International Airport (YUL) in Dorval, Canada is 506 kilometers (314 miles / 273 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ying north northwest at a heading of 328°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is an international route connecting United States with Canada.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.
